Setup & Rollout
Claude Cowork
An install on every machine
Cowork’s full experience is the desktop app. On Windows that means Windows 11 Pro, Enterprise, or Education (Home is not supported) plus enabling virtualization. Linux is a Debian-based beta that needs KVM. Web and mobile are in beta, rolling out plan by plan starting with Max. Every laptop becomes its own configuration project.

Security & Data
Claude Cowork
An agent on the endpoint
In desktop mode, Cowork executes on your employee’s machine with access to the local files and browser you grant it. Security firm PromptArmor demonstrated file exfiltration via indirect prompt injection: a malicious page instructing the agent to quietly ship local files out. Inside a corporate network, the blast radius is not one laptop.

Audit & Compliance
Claude Cowork
Outside your audit trail
Anthropic’s own enterprise admin guide states that the Compliance API and Audit Logs do not cover Claude Cowork yet. Admins get aggregate dashboards and a self-wired OTEL feed instead. Connector access is an org-wide on/off switch, and there is no in-product review or approval workflow for skills.
